More Stomping
Now that the pole ends were trimmed off, we had to be extra careful not to let the grass cross over the peak of the roof yet. Because the material will settle over time, the two sides had to remain as separate as possible for about two more feet above the now-trimmed pole ends, to keep the felted grass from binding.
When the go-ahead was later given, vithior would be placed across the join, and grass stacked across both sides to close out the peak of the roof. Wooden hånglor would then be installed to further help hold the roof in place.
